Update:
Fightful Select reported that their sources provided additional details regarding Santos Escobar’s expiring contract with WWE.
It was reported that those within WWE spoken to confirmed that Escobar’s contract officially expires as of midnight.
Those spoken to reportedly also stated that WWE officials had made attempts to re-sign him to a potential new deal but Escobar passed on the offers given to him.
Santos Escobar posted a cryptic tweet last week that featured an hourglass emoji which quickly led to online speculation of him potentially leaving WWE soon.

Fightful Select reported that their sources confirmed that Escobar’s contract is set to expire as of midnight.
It was reported that there has been no signs of a potential contract extension being reached nor have they been able to confirm if Escobar and WWE had actual talks recently for an extension. It was reported that those spoken to only implied that it might have happened.
Escobar has been signed with WWE since August of 2019. Escobar last appeared in WWE for their tour of Mexico this past July.
